Understanding Laser Rangefinder Technology and Accuracy
Measurement Range and Precision
Maximum measurement range determines the farthest distances a rangefinder can accurately measure, with most quality units providing reliable readings from 1000 to 1500 yards. However, practical golf applications rarely require distances beyond 300-400 yards, making measurement precision more important than maximum range for most golfers. Accuracy ratings of ±0.5 to ±1 yard provide sufficient precision for confident club selection, while more precise units offer minimal practical advantages for recreational play.

Essential Targeting and Detection Features
Flagpole Locking Technology
Advanced flagpole detection systems can distinguish pins from background objects at distances ranging from 150 to 300 yards depending on conditions and technology sophistication. These systems prioritize reflective flagpole measurements over less reflective backgrounds like trees or bushes, ensuring accurate pin distances even when multiple objects occupy the measurement area. Vibration or audio confirmation eliminates uncertainty about successful target acquisition.
Pin Acquisition Capabilities
Pin Acquisition Technology (P.A.T.) and similar systems use advanced algorithms to identify flagpoles based on size, reflectivity, and distance characteristics. These systems can successfully lock onto pins even when trees, bunkers, or water hazards create complex measurement environments. The technology particularly benefits golfers who struggle with steady aim or those measuring distances to partially obscured flagsticks.
Multi-Target Priority Systems
Sophisticated rangefinders can identify multiple targets within the measurement beam and display distances to the closest or most relevant object. This capability proves valuable when measuring over bunkers, water hazards, or through tree branches where multiple distance readings might confuse target identification. Priority algorithms help ensure golfers receive the most useful distance measurement for their shot planning.
Critical Slope Compensation and Tournament Legality
Slope Measurement Technology
Slope compensation systems measure elevation angles between the golfer and target, then calculate adjusted distances that account for uphill or downhill shot characteristics. These systems typically provide both line-of-sight distance and slope-adjusted recommendations, helping golfers understand how elevation affects club selection. Quality slope systems account for significant elevation changes that can affect shot distance by 10-20 yards or more.
Tournament Legal Compliance
Tournament-legal rangefinders feature easily accessible switches or buttons that completely disable slope compensation while maintaining all other measurement functions. This compliance capability allows the same device to serve for both practice rounds with slope assistance and competitive play without slope information. External slope switches provide instant toggling without menu navigation, ensuring quick compliance verification by tournament officials.
Slope Accuracy and Usefulness
Effective slope compensation requires accurate angle measurement and sophisticated algorithms that account for ball flight physics and trajectory changes on elevated shots. The adjusted distances help golfers select appropriate clubs for uphill shots that play longer and downhill shots that play shorter than line-of-sight measurements indicate. Important Optical and Display Considerations
Magnification Power and Clarity
Magnification levels typically range from 5X to 7X, with higher magnification providing better target identification at longer distances but potentially reducing field of view and steadiness for handheld operation. Most golfers find 6X magnification optimal for balancing target clarity with ease of use, though personal preferences and vision characteristics may favor higher or lower magnification levels.
Display Technology and Visibility
LCD display quality significantly affects rangefinder usability across varying lighting conditions from bright sunlight to overcast skies. Transflective displays maintain visibility in bright conditions while providing adequate contrast in low light situations. Display information should include distance measurements, battery status, measurement modes, and slope indicators when applicable.
Lens Quality and Coating Systems
Multi-layer lens coatings improve light transmission while reducing glare and reflections that can impair target visibility and measurement accuracy. Quality optical systems maintain clear images across the entire magnification range while minimizing chromatic aberration and distortion. Lens quality becomes particularly important during early morning or late afternoon rounds when lighting conditions challenge visibility.
Essential Durability and Weather Protection
Water and Fog Resistance
Weather-resistant construction protects internal components from moisture damage during rain or high humidity conditions that commonly occur during golf rounds. IPX4 or higher ratings indicate adequate protection for typical golf course weather exposure, while some units provide complete waterproof protection for extreme conditions. Fog-resistant optical systems maintain clear viewing even when temperature and humidity changes create condensation challenges.
Impact and Drop Protection
Durable construction withstands accidental drops and impacts that inevitably occur during golf course use, particularly when rangefinders are carried in pockets or attached to golf bags. Rubberized exteriors provide grip security and impact absorption, while internal shock mounting protects sensitive laser and optical components from damage. Quality construction ensures reliable operation throughout years of regular course use.
Temperature Performance Range
Operating temperature ranges should accommodate typical golf course conditions from early spring through late fall, typically spanning from near-freezing to over 100°F. Battery performance can degrade in extreme temperatures, making cold weather operation particularly challenging for some rangefinder models. Power Management and Battery Considerations
Battery Life and Efficiency
Battery life varies significantly between models and usage patterns, with efficient designs providing hundreds of measurements per charge or battery replacement. Rechargeable lithium-ion batteries eliminate ongoing battery costs while providing consistent power delivery, though they require charging discipline to maintain availability. Disposable battery designs offer instant power restoration but create ongoing operating costs and environmental considerations.
Power-Saving Features
Automatic shut-off systems preserve battery life by powering down rangefinders after predetermined periods of inactivity, typically ranging from 10 to 60 seconds. Low battery indicators provide advance warning of power depletion, enabling proactive battery management during rounds. Some models include power-saving modes that reduce display brightness or laser power to extend operating time when battery levels decline.
Charging and Battery Replacement
Modern rangefinders increasingly feature USB-C charging ports that provide convenient power restoration using standard cables and charging adapters. This modernization eliminates proprietary charging systems while enabling power sharing with other electronic devices. Traditional battery compartment designs should accommodate commonly available battery types and provide secure, weather-resistant closure systems.
